Lilly of
the West news March 2013 |
It
was a busy month for Bulgarias top bluegrass-country and swing ensemble. 11th March: Lilly of the West shot a new video clip to the song Valentine moon, the fourth single of the critically acclaimed album Swings & heartaches. Filming took place at the aristocratic marble ballroom of the Russian cultural institute in Sofia. Stylist Teodora Antova was responsible for the bands outfits and make up; Stanko Nikolov and Plamen Petkov worked behind the camera; the video was directed and produced by Lilly Drumeva. It will be released very soon! |
|
22nd March: Lilly of the West gave a special concert with Irish folk music to honor St. Patricks Day. The show was opened by Mr. John Rowan, Irish ambassador in Sofia. It took place at the Sofia city art gallery, where the band performed to a large audience. |

Upcoming events: Lilly Drumeva has finalized the first bluegrass recording in Bulgarian language: Kuntri w dushata (Country musics in my soul). It is about her love for country & bluegrass music and her life on the road, travelling with the band. Guest musicians are Candy Floss, an excellent young band from Slovakia. Audio and video coming soon! Lilly of the West are currently rehearsing a new program for two concerts in May: Fri. 17th - at Studio 5 club and Sat. 18th - at Sofia city art gallery. They will pay tribute to the music of the 60s, performing songs by the Beatles, Rolling Stones, Everly Brothers, Del Shannon, Mary Hopkin, Simon & Garfunkel and many others. The shows will be presented by Bulgarian radio legend Toma Sprostranov. |
